SUPPLY CHAIN MANAGEMENT COURSE
About Course
The Supply Chain Management course provides a comprehensive and practical understanding of modern procurement, logistics, and supply chain operations within both local and global business environments. The programme is designed to equip participants with the knowledge, strategic skills, and professional competencies required to effectively manage the flow of goods, services, information, and resources from suppliers to end users.
Learners will explore the principles of supply chain management, gaining a strong foundation in purchasing and supply processes, procurement planning, and organizational supply strategies. The course examines procurement policies, operational procedures, and quality management systems that ensure transparency, compliance, and efficiency in sourcing activities.
Participants will develop practical expertise in supplier evaluation, relationship management, and negotiation techniques, enabling them to select and manage vendors strategically while achieving value for money. The programme also addresses outsourcing strategies and global sourcing practices, preparing professionals to operate within increasingly interconnected international markets.
A strong emphasis is placed on procurement ethics, governance, and lean supply chain practices, ensuring responsible decision-making, waste reduction, and continuous improvement across supply chain operations. Learners will also gain critical knowledge in contract management and procurement risk management, focusing on minimizing operational, financial, and legal risks.
The course further covers logistics and transportation management, international trade procedures, import and export documentation, and regulatory compliance requirements essential for cross-border commerce. In addition, participants will acquire practical skills in inventory management, store control systems, and stock accounting to enhance operational efficiency and cost optimization.
By the end of the programme, participants will be able to design, manage, and improve supply chain systems that support organizational performance, sustainability, and competitive advantage in today’s dynamic global economy.
